Thanks Jayanta,
I don't see 10.0 listed so I guess I won't be able to connect to an enterprise geodatabase created from 10.4.1 right?
Client release | Personal geodatabase release (ArcMap only) | File geodatabase release | Enterprise, workgroup, or desktop geodatabase using a direct connection* | Enterprise geodatabase using an ArcSDE service connection |
---|---|---|---|---|
10.1 | 9.2, 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 9.2, 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x |
10.2.x | 9.2, 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 9.2, 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 9.2, 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x |
10.3.x | 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 9.3.x, 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x You can connect to 9.3 and 9.3.1 geodatabases to upgrade them. | 10, 10.1, 10.2.x |
10.4.x | 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 10, 10.1, 10.2.x, 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 10.1, 10.2.x 10.3.x, 10.4.x | 10.1, 10.2.x |
